Your Opportunity
Stantec has an immediate opportunity for a Senior Water Resources Engineer to join our expanding Water Resources team in Atlantic Canada. This role offers a great mix of challenge and opportunity, with the flexibility to choose your base location from our offices in Dartmouth, NS, Fredericton, NB, or St. John’s, NL. As part of our collaborative team, you will work on projects across the region, taking on key responsibilities as both a project manager and a team leader. You’ll contribute to the development of water resources through practical solutions and offer expert guidance on a range of important projects. As a Senior Water Resources Engineer, you will have the potential to lead projects involving hydraulic and hydrologic modeling, stormwater management, erosion and sediment control, fish passage design, stream restoration, water quality analysis, mine site water management, flood hazard assessments, and much more. Your expertise will contribute to diverse initiatives that protect and enhance our most precious resource—water.

Your Capabilities And Credentials
Education And Experience
A minimum of a bachelor’s degree in engineering or environmental science, with specialized training in hydrology, hydrogeology, or water resources management
Preference for candidates with a Master’s or Doctorate-level degree in a related field, and those licensed with Engineers NS, Geoscientists NS, APEGNB or PEGNL
Minimum 10 years of relevant experience, or an equivalent combination of education and experience
Typical office environment working with computers and remaining sedentary for long periods of time. Field work may include exposure to the elements including inclement weather.
